64813dc05ee460430f700fd29693c8f36fde7b996ae225e21f0784f92d73ad9f

1299592 (373772 blocks ago)

⏴ Block 1299591 (ef4e8fa3...2d7) | Block 1299593 ⏵ | Latest block ⏭

Metadata

14/4/23, 3:46 pm UTC (519d 3:05:20 ago) 19.3 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details